About Algorized

Algorized develops a people-sensing platform utilizing ultra-wideband (UWB) radar technology to detect human presence and vital signs through obstacles, enhancing safety in applications such as autonomous vehicles and consumer electronics. This technology addresses the critical need for accurate human detection to prevent fatalities and improve human-machine interaction.

Where is Algorized located?

Algorized is based in Berkeley, United States.

When was Algorized founded?

Algorized was founded in 2022.

How much funding has Algorized raised?

Algorized has raised 4300000.

Who founded Algorized?

Algorized was founded by Itzik Gilboa.

Company Description

Problem

Existing sensing technologies often struggle to accurately detect human presence and vital signs, especially through obstacles or in challenging environments, leading to potential safety risks in applications like automotive safety systems and human-machine interfaces. This limitation can result in preventable accidents and hinder the development of reliable, context-aware systems.

Solution

Algorized provides a people-sensing platform that utilizes ultra-wideband (UWB) radar technology and AI-powered algorithms to detect human presence, track movement, and monitor vital signs, even through obstructions. The chip-agnostic platform delivers spatial awareness and perception capabilities for integration into automotive, IoT, and consumer electronics applications. By enabling reliable detection and monitoring in complex scenarios, Algorized's technology aims to enhance safety, improve human-machine interaction, and facilitate real-time decision-making. The solution supports applications such as in-car passenger monitoring, child presence detection, and the development of context-aware environments.

Features

UWB radar-based sensing for detection of people and objects through obstacles

AI-powered algorithms for human presence detection, movement tracking, and vital sign monitoring (breathing and heart rate)

Chip-agnostic design for integration with various UWB chipsets

Spatial awareness and perception capabilities for real-time decision-making

Applications in automotive safety (passenger monitoring, child presence detection), IoT, and consumer electronics
